The Guatemala Pharmaceutical Filtration Market is experiencing steady growth driven by increasing pharmaceutical manufacturing activities in the country. The market is primarily driven by the rising demand for high-quality pharmaceutical products, stringent regulatory requirements, and the need for advanced filtration technologies to ensure product safety and efficacy. Key players in the market are focusing on developing innovative filtration solutions to cater to the specific requirements of the pharmaceutical industry in Guatemala. With the increasing emphasis on quality control and regulatory compliance, the demand for filtration products such as membrane filters, filter cartridges, and filter housings is expected to rise. Additionally, the adoption of single-use filtration systems is gaining traction due to their cost-effectiveness and operational efficiency, further fueling market growth in Guatemala.

In the Guatemala Pharmaceutical Filtration Market, challenges include inadequate infrastructure and technology limitations for advanced filtration processes, stringent regulatory requirements for pharmaceutical products that often necessitate costly filtration solutions, limited access to skilled technicians and engineers with expertise in filtration technology, and the presence of counterfeit drugs in the market leading to concerns about product integrity and safety. Additionally, economic instability and fluctuations in currency exchange rates can impact the affordability of filtration equipment and materials for pharmaceutical companies operating in Guatemala. Overcoming these challenges will require investments in infrastructure and technology, increased regulatory compliance measures, enhanced training programs for personnel, and collaboration between industry stakeholders to combat counterfeit drugs and ensure product quality and safety in the market.
